ZIP code 81243 is a sparsely populated ZIP (a standard USPS delivery area) in Powderhorn, Gunnison County, Colorado, home to just 93 residents across 930.0 square miles, a density of 0 people per square mile, in the Denver time zone.
With fewer than 100 residents on file, this page keeps the Census figures below and skips the multi-chart expansion used on larger ZIPs. Small-N ACS estimates are already unstable enough without padding the page around them. Median household income is $73,636.

Census Bureau data shows 4 business establishments in ZIP 81243, employing approximately 7 people with a combined annual payroll of $460,000.
